import numpy as np
from segment_anything import sam_model_registry, SamPredictor
import cv2
from scipy.optimize import curve_fit

class GolfTrajectoryPredictor:
    def __init__(self, sam_checkpoint):
        # Initialize SAM model
        self.sam = sam_model_registry["vit_h"](checkpoint=sam_checkpoint)
        self.predictor = SamPredictor(self.sam)

    def get_club_metrics(self, frame, point):
        """Extract golf club angle and position using SAM"""
        self.predictor.set_image(frame)
        masks, scores, _ = self.predictor.predict(
            point_coords=np.array([point]),
            point_labels=np.array([1])
        )

        # Get the best mask
        club_mask = masks[np.argmax(scores)]

        # Calculate club angle from mask
        coords = np.column_stack(np.where(club_mask))
        if len(coords) < 2:
            return None, None

        # Fit line to get club angle
        vx, vy, x0, y0 = cv2.fitLine(coords, cv2.DIST_L2, 0, 0.01, 0.01)
        angle = np.arctan2(vy, vx)

        return angle, (x0[0], y0[0])

    def physics_trajectory(self, t, v0, theta, h0, g=9.81):
        """Model the physics of projectile motion"""
        # Convert angle to radians
        theta_rad = np.radians(theta)

        # Initial velocities
        v0x = v0 * np.cos(theta_rad)
        v0y = v0 * np.sin(theta_rad)

        # Position equations
        x = v0x * t
        y = h0 + v0y * t - 0.5 * g * t**2

        return np.column_stack((x, y))

    def fit_trajectory(self, points, initial_height, club_angle=None):
        """Fit trajectory to user-selected points"""
        times = np.linspace(0, 1, len(points))

        # Initial guess for parameters
        # Use club angle if available to better estimate initial velocity direction
        initial_theta = club_angle if club_angle is not None else 45

        # Calculate approximate initial velocity from first two points
        if len(points) >= 2:
            dx = points[1][0] - points[0][0]
            dy = points[1][1] - points[0][1]
            initial_v0 = np.sqrt(dx**2 + dy**2) / (times[1] - times[0])
        else:
            initial_v0 = 50  # Default initial guess

        # Fit physics model to points
        try:
            params, _ = curve_fit(
                lambda t, v0, theta: self.physics_trajectory(t, v0, theta, initial_height),
                times,
                points,
                p0=[initial_v0, initial_theta]
            )
            return params
        except RuntimeError:
            return None

    def predict_full_trajectory(self, video_path, user_selected_points):
        """Main function to predict full trajectory"""
        cap = cv2.VideoCapture(video_path)
        fps = cap.get(cv2.CAP_PROP_FPS)

        # Get initial frame for club analysis
        ret, first_frame = cap.read()
        if not ret:
            return None

        # Get club metrics from first frame
        club_angle, club_pos = self.get_club_metrics(first_frame, user_selected_points[0])

        # Convert pixel coordinates to physical space
        # This requires camera calibration in practice
        scale_factor = 0.01  # meters per pixel
        physical_points = np.array(user_selected_points) * scale_factor

        # Fit trajectory
        params = self.fit_trajectory(
            physical_points,
            initial_height=physical_points[0][1],
            club_angle=club_angle
        )

        if params is None:
            return None

        # Generate full trajectory
        t = np.linspace(0, len(user_selected_points)/fps, 100)
        full_trajectory = self.physics_trajectory(t, params[0], params[1], physical_points[0][1])

        # Convert back to pixel coordinates
        pixel_trajectory = full_trajectory / scale_factor

        return pixel_trajectory, params

    def visualize_trajectory(self, frame, trajectory, user_points):
        """Visualize the predicted trajectory and user-selected points"""
        vis_frame = frame.copy()

        # Draw predicted trajectory
        trajectory = trajectory.astype(np.int32)
        for i in range(len(trajectory)-1):
            cv2.line(vis_frame, tuple(trajectory[i]), tuple(trajectory[i+1]),
                    (0, 255, 0), 2)

        # Draw user-selected points
        for point in user_points:
            cv2.circle(vis_frame, tuple(map(int, point)), 5, (255, 0, 0), -1)

        return vis_frame
